Does creatine loading actually work?

Yes, creatine loading does work. Studies have shown that when using a loading phase, the user can reach muscle saturation faster than without one, leading to more efficient gains in strength and performance. Creatine loading involves taking a higher dose of creatine for up to five days, around 20 grams per day which is split into multiple doses during the day rather than consuming it all at once. After this initial loading period is over then users will generally switch to a regular 5-gram daily intake of creatine monohydrate. This helps the body to sustain maximum levels of creatine within their system allowing them to benefit from its effects such as increased strength and improved performance both during exercise and post workout recovery.
